The Democratic establishment discovered three things about President Biden during his Friday interview with Clinton operative cum ABC anchorman George Stephanopoulos: First, he is utterly delusional about his first term record and his fitness to remain in office. Second, he’s in denial about the dismal polling numbers that portend his defeat by former President Trump in November. Finally, Biden has no intention of voluntarily withdrawing from the race and is pointedly ignoring the frantic entreaties of other elected Democrats, large-dollar donors and the doyens of the commentariat to do so. He has wanted to be President all his life and he likes the job.

The predicament the Democrats find themselves in … was caused by their attempt to deceive the voters about the President’s ongoing cognitive decline.

Biden is, of course, cognitively unfit to carry out the duties of the presidency. Moreover, a majority of Americans already know it according to numerous surveys — including a CBS News poll conducted at the end of June. This presents a particularly awkward dilemma for the White House press corps because they consciously ignored Biden’s “problem” for well over three years, right up until the wheels came off during his June 27 presidential debate with Donald Trump. Now that his cognitive limitations are undeniable, and may very well cost him the 2024 election, these “journalists” have expressed shock and dismay. But, as veteran reporter Mark Halperin writes at Fox News, they are the people who buried the story:

The White House press corps was not gaslit by Biden’s aides … The public has been lied to by its government and its free press. Foreign nations, both friends and foe, know that our president is mentally unfit for office, and that there is no one in charge in the White House. The very foundations of the American system have been replaced by sand and mist, leaving questions about re-election, but also fundamental doubts about our national security and our commander in chief.

Meanwhile, the Hill reports that House Rep. Angie Craig, D-Minn. became the fifth House Democrat to officially call on Biden to bow out of the presidential race. She joins Reps. Lloyd Doggett (D-Texas), Raúl Grijalva (D-Ariz.), Seth Moulton (D-Mass.) and Mike Quigley (D-Ill.). In the upper chamber, according a Washington Post report, “Sen. Mark R. Warner (D-Va.) is attempting to assemble a group of Democratic senators to ask President Biden to exit the presidential race.” Even more ominous for him is an impending mutiny by large-dollar Democrat donors who are threatening to stop writing checks if Biden refuses to go. One such donor, Damon Lindelof, has called for a “DEMbargo” in Deadline:

The checks give us access to power and it is power that is needed to persuade our pitcher to come out of the game, because dammit, even four runs down with the bases loaded and no outs, he still feels like he’s got good stuff … When they text you asking for cash, text back that you’re not giving them a penny and you won’t change your mind until there’s change at the top of the ticket. And when Joe finally leaves the mound, I will stand and applaud. Because he truly pitched a great game.

The claim that Biden has “pitched a great game” is eminently debatable, but he has unquestioningly been successful in garnering the support of large-dollar donors until his debate debacle. During the quarter that ended June 30, Biden’s campaign raised $264 million according to AP. That isn’t as much as Trump’s haul of $331 million, but it’s not chicken feed. Since Biden’s interview with Stephanopoulos, however, a number of deep-pocketed donors are joining Lindelof in calling for him to step down. ABC News reports that Netflix co-founder Reed Hastings, former Paypal CEO Bill Harris and Los Angeles real estate mogul Rick Caruso are among those who are now reluctant to write checks to Biden.

Democrat Delusion

But the President will nonetheless be very nearly impossible to dislodge if he refuses to step aside. Disregard the nonsense published in the corporate media concerning the 25th Amendment. In recent days, various pundits on the left and the right have suggested that it offers the Democrats a way to renege on the Faustian bargain they made with Biden in 2020. The silliest of these was written by Jeannie Suk Gersen, a professor at Harvard Law School, in the New Yorker. She writes, “Biden should resign from the Presidency altogether as soon as possible. The Twenty-fifth Amendment says that in the case of the President’s resignation, the Vice-President — Kamala Harris — becomes the President.”

If the problem here isn’t obvious, let’s spell it out again — Biden isn’t going to resign voluntarily. Thus, the 25th Amendment is useless in this situation if he is conscious and able to transmit to Congress a “written declaration that no inability exists.” The predicament the Democrats find themselves in as the 2024 election looms was caused by their attempt to deceive the voters about the President’s ongoing cognitive decline. That attempt failed and, combined with inflation and immigration, this will probably be fatal to Biden’s reelection campaign. They made a bargain in 2020. Now it’s time to pay up.
